Management of Nonunion of Distal Tibial Periarticular Fractures Using Ilizarov External Fixator

Abstract

Nonunion of the periarticular distal tibial fractures is a challenging issue with limited options for treatment. The study aims to evaluate the outcomes of treatment of non-united periarticular distal tibial fractures using Ilizarov external fixation. A retrospective study included 16 patients with distal tibial fracture nonunion treated with Ilizarov fixator from 2014 to 2019 with a minimum 1-year follow-up after frame removal. Fibular plating was done in 8 cases and supplementary interfragmentary screws at the nonunion site in 5 cases. Primary or delayed bone graft was used in 11 patients. The ASAMI protocol was used to assess the bone and functional results. The American Orthopaedic Foot and Ankle Society (AOFAS) scale was used to assess the functional outcomes. Study included 9 males and 7 females, mean age of 47.4±14.1 years. 15 cases had previous surgeries for nonunion. 7 had active infection. duration of nonunion was 24.1±13.2 months. Mean duration of fixation was 5.7±1.0 months. Mean follow-up was 21.8±8.5 months. Mean AOFAS score improved from 52.4±3.7 preoperatively to 85.4±9.8 at the latest follow-up (P<0.001). Finally, the infection was resolved, and union was achieved in all patients. Bone results were excellent in 3 cases and good in 13, whereas functional results were excellent in 6 cases, good in 8, fair in 1, and poor in 1. Ilizarov fixator is a reliable option for treating nonunion in the periarticular distal tibial fractures. It provides secure fixation for short distal fragments, especially with history of infection, those with bad skin conditions, previous failed internal fixation, and osteopenic bone. Level of Evidence: Level IV.
